The Homestead Harmonizers will host its annual spring show this weekend. Shows will take place Saturday at 7 p.m. and Sunday at 2 p.m. in the Hevelone Center at Beatrice High School.There will also be several quartets performing during the show as well as a guest quartet from Kansas City called Voices Unlimited who were Central State’s District champions.
Spilker said the Homestead Harmonizers has performers ranging in age from 12-years-old to gentlemen in their 80s. The Homestead Harmonizers is a barbershop chorus in Beatrice that began in December of 1988. It is part of the Central States District which is a five-state district that includes Iowa, Kansas, Missouri, Nebraska and South Dakota.
